Yes. The asset bundler strips all EXIF metadata — including GPS coordinates, device model, and timestamps — from images during the packaging stage. This runs automatically for release candidates; debug builds skip it for speed. Release managers should verify the scrub report attached to each build artifact before sign-off. If the report is missing or flags any retained fields, do not promote the build. Questions about the scrubbing policy or report format go to the media tooling team.

escalation mailbox, kaweg-kahif: druwyn.sordor@nelvroworks.corp

Handover — Quillpress render pipeline

Markdown goes through sanitize → parse → plugin hooks → HTML emit. Plugin authors: register transforms in `hooks.toml`; order matters. CI rejects unsanitized raw HTML. Staging deploys nightly. The pipeline admin account is sealed; if you need to rotate plugin signing, unseal it with the passphrase below.

unlock words, baguf-badug: aldath-ralwyn-gilath-oliys-sorius-raleth-pelmir-praeth-lamix-druvan-siliel-fraax-queniel

Q: What prevents the Bramblewick orphaned-resource sweeper from deleting live assets?

A: The sweeper requires two independent ownership checks and a 72-hour quarantine before deletion, and every action is logged to an append-only ledger. Reviewers auditing the quarantine store must unlock it with the recovery passphrase that appears immediately below.

strongbox words: gilmir-briion-oliok-eliion

### Step 6 — Warm the tax cache

Before flipping traffic, run the warmer so the Tallygrove tax-rate lookup cache is populated for all active regions — otherwise the first checkout per region eats a slow upstream call. Once the warmer reports green, sign the release bundle and push it. The signing key for this step is below.

deploy key for yadup-badug: bky6_rLH3qD

☐ Cleaning-crew access — confirm with the new starter's assistant that evening cleaners from Brightmere Services can reach the team floor after 19:00. The main lifts lock down at that hour, so the crew uses the rear service lift on Dellford Row. The new starter should know not to prop the service door open. The service lift keypad accepts the code below.

staff pass of hahig-kagaf = bdg-X-19